Output ed2f8bdf2fcf07792af15623c08a73c3e9e2c3bbe03b1310ad2f166fb26a1e97:1

value
21563558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daa0365753b02926be62cf269af2207d3c92f93d OP_EQUAL
address
3Md1A78NppU6TnFXF4JT6L17XGMZWpywvL
transaction
ed2f8bdf2fcf07792af15623c08a73c3e9e2c3bbe03b1310ad2f166fb26a1e97
spent
true